This print showcases the cover of a historic programme, symbolizing an important visit that took place in 1947. The programme was designed to commemorate the arrival of a distinguished delegation from the Supreme Soviet of the USSR to Sheffield, England. Preserved meticulously at Sheffield Local Studies Library, this original artifact holds immense historical significance.
